The Chartered Institute of Public Finance and Accountancy is more than an accountancy membership body. We are a global organisation dedicated to public financial management supporting and improving public services to change people’s lives for the better.

Our educational and advisory services support our members, students and other public finance professionals throughout their careers, helping them add value to their teams and organisations. Globally, CIPFA shows the way in public finance by standing up for sound public financial management and good governance. We champion high performance in public services, translating our experience and insight into clear advice and practical services.
